Shego (71/2) - Spiti, Lahaul And Spiti
Shego (71/2) is a village situated in the Spiti tehsil of Lahaul And Spiti district, Himachal Pradesh. It is located approximately 200 km from Kyelang. Lara serves as the Gram Panchayat for Shego (71/2) village.
As per Census 2011, the village code of Shego (71/2) is 012506. The village covers a total geographical area of 350.45 hectares and falls under the 172114 pincode. Manali is the nearest town.
Shego (71/2) village is governed under the Panchayati Raj system, with a Pradhan serving as the elected head. For political representation, the village falls under the Lahaul & spiti Vidhan Sabha (Assembly) constituency and the Mandi Lok Sabha (Parliamentary) constituency.
Population of Shego (71/2)
According to the 2011 Census, Shego (71/2) village had a total population of 91 people, including 34 males and 57 females, living in 17 households. The sex ratio was 1,676 females per 1,000 males. The overall literacy rate was 82.05%, with male literacy at 72.41% and female literacy at 87.76%. The Scheduled Tribe (ST) population was 90.
The table below presents a detailed demographic breakdown of the village, including separate male and female figures for each population category.
| Category | Total | Male | Female |
|---|---|---|---|
| Total Population | 91 | 34 | 57 |
| Child Population (0–6 yrs) | 13 | 5 | 8 |
| Scheduled Castes (SC) | 0 | 0 | 0 |
| Scheduled Tribes (ST) | 90 | 33 | 57 |
| Literate Population | 64 | 21 | 43 |
| Illiterate Population | 27 | 13 | 14 |

Transport and Connectivity of Shego (71/2)
Public transport in the Shego (71/2) is mainly available through bus services.
| Connectivity | Status | Nearest Availability |
|---|---|---|
| Public Bus Service | Yes | Available within village |
| Private Bus Service | No | Available within >10 km |
| Railway Station | No | - |
In addition to basic transport facilities, distances and travel times help define overall connectivity. the road distance from Kyelang to Shego (71/2) is about 200 km, with the usual travel time around ~5.7 hours. Actual travel time may vary depending on road conditions and mode of transport.
Banking and Postal Services in Shego (71/2)
Banking and postal services are essential for daily financial transactions and communication. The availability of these facilities for Shego (71/2) village is detailed below:
| Service Type | Status | Nearest Availability |
|---|---|---|
| Bank | No | Available within >10 km |
| ATM | No | Available within >10 km |
| Post Office | No | Available within 2-5 km |
Health Facilities in Shego (71/2)
Healthcare facilities play an important role in providing basic medical services to the residents. The details regarding the nearest health centres and hospitals serving Shego (71/2) village are given below:
| Facility Type | Status | Nearest Availability |
|---|---|---|
| Health Sub-Centre (HSC) | No | Available within >10 km |
| Primary Health Centre (PHC) | No | Available within >10 km |
| Community Health Centre (CHC) | No | Available within >10 km |
